Counterproductive Work Behavior
Actions by employees that are intended to harm the organization or its members.
Downsizing
Downsizing is the process of reducing the size of a company by eliminating staff positions, often to cut costs or improve efficiency.
Project Sabotage
The act of deliberately destroying or hindering a project's success through mismanagement, obstruction, or intentional errors.
Non-participative Management
A management style where decision-making is centralized with little to no input from subordinate employees, limiting their participation in organizational processes.
